A 7.4-magnitude earthquake struck western Colombia on Monday, killing at least 111 people [1] and causing multiple buildings to collapse.
The disaster represents the strongest seismic event to hit the region in a decade. The scale of the destruction has triggered a massive rescue operation as officials search for survivors trapped under rubble in urban centers.
The earthquake occurred at 7:34 local time [1]. The shaking was felt across western Colombia, with significant damage reported in Pereira, Cali, and the Bogotá region [2, 3, 4, 5, 6]. Local authorities and President Abelardo de la Espriella have been coordinating emergency responses as teams navigate collapsed structures.
Reports on the casualty count vary as the situation evolves. While some early reports cited death tolls between 73 [4] and 79 [3], other sources reported at least 77 [2] deaths. The most recent figures from the BBC indicate at least 111 people have died [1], while other officials said the toll is over 100 [5].
The magnitude 7.4 quake generated intense ground shaking that led to immediate structural failures [1, 3]. In several cities, residents were forced to evacuate their homes and offices as buildings became unstable, some collapsing entirely during the initial shock.
Emergency crews are currently prioritizing the recovery of people trapped in the debris. Local officials said that the intensity of the quake caused widespread wreckage across the west of the country [3]. Rescue efforts continue in the hardest-hit areas of Pereira and Cali, where the density of collapsed buildings is highest [2, 5].
